How Federal Probation Reporting Actually Works
Federal probation officers supervise adults convicted in federal court. They ensure that people follow the terms of their release. What You Need to Know About Federal Probation Reporting Obligations starts with showing up on time. Regular meetings can occur in person, by phone, or online. The frequency depends on the court order and risk level. Some people meet weekly, while others check in monthly.
During these meetings, officers discuss employment, housing, and travel. They verify that required reports are filed. For example, a person might need to submit monthly check-in forms. They may also complete drug tests or community service as ordered. What You Need to Know About Federal Probation Reporting Obligations includes understanding these specifics early. Keeping a calendar and setting reminders helps avoid missed appointments. Consistent communication builds trust with the supervising officer.
Common Questions People Have
What Happens If I Miss a Reporting Appointment?
Missing a meeting can trigger a warning or a detention hearing. What You Need to Know About Federal Probation Reporting Obligations includes knowing how to respond quickly. Contact your officer as soon as possible and explain the reason. Provide documentation if available, such as a doctorβs note or proof of transportation issues. Demonstrating responsibility often prevents harsh consequences.
Can I Travel While on Federal Probation?
Travel is usually allowed but requires permission. Before any trip, discuss plans with your officer. You may need to file a travel request form in advance. This ensures that you do not violate release conditions. Within the United States, short trips for work or family are often manageable. International travel is more restricted and rarely approved.

What Information Must I Report?
You are generally required to notify your officer of changes. This includes new jobs, moves, or legal charges. What You Need to Know About Federal Probation Reporting Obligations means updating contact details promptly. Failing to report a move can be considered a technical violation. Keeping records of every change protects you and shows reliability.
How Long Does Federal Probation Last?
Terms vary based on the original sentence and conduct. Some orders last a few years, while others extend longer. What You Need to Know About Federal Probation Reporting Obligations helps you track your timeline. Ask your officer for written details about your specific conditions. Understanding the end date provides motivation to stay compliant.

Things People Often Misunderstand
One myth is that probation is a βsoftβ alternative to prison. In reality, What You Need to Know About Federal Probation Reporting Obligations involves strict requirements. Violations can lead to imprisonment. Another misconception is that mistakes are unforgivable. Most officers prefer cooperation over punishment. Small errors handled honestly rarely escalate.
Some believe that living peacefully is enough, but documentation matters. Courts rely on reports to verify compliance. Keeping emails, receipts, and calendars is protective. What You Need to Know About Federal Probation Reporting Obligations includes understanding this paper trail. Proving compliance can help in future hearings or job applications.
